The Department of Civil and Environmental Engineering at the UCLA Henry Samueli School of Engineering and Applied Science invites highly qualified applications for Visiting Researcher, Visiting Project Scientists, and Visiting Scholar positions (all ranks)
A Ph.D. (or equivalent) in Civil & Environmental Engineering or related engineering fields is preferred but not required. Candidates must have an excellent track record in research. The level of appointment will be commensurate with the applicant's qualifications.
